使用 Visual Studio 2008 開發(fā)數(shù)據(jù)庫應(yīng)用時,可以使用VS2008自帶的SQL2005 Express數(shù)據(jù)庫,安裝完 Visual Studio 2008 后,再不需要安裝任何程序,便可開始使用SQL2005 Express。
1、查看已有數(shù)據(jù)庫
打開VS2008,點擊“視圖”-“服務(wù)器資源管理器”,在“數(shù)據(jù)連接”上右鍵,點擊“添加連接”,打開“添加連接”窗口,設(shè)置如下:
數(shù)據(jù)源選擇:Microsoft SQL Server (SqlClient)
服務(wù)器名:.\sqlexpress
登錄到服務(wù)器:使用Windows身份驗證
連接到一個數(shù)據(jù)庫:選擇或輸入一個數(shù)據(jù)庫名
例如選擇master,點擊“確定”。在此,您也可以附加一個已有的數(shù)據(jù)庫。
2、創(chuàng)建數(shù)據(jù)庫
打開VS2008,點擊“視圖”-“服務(wù)器資源管理器”,在“數(shù)據(jù)連接”上右鍵,點擊“創(chuàng)建新的 SQL Server 數(shù)據(jù)庫”,打開“創(chuàng)建新的 SQL Server 數(shù)據(jù)庫”窗口,設(shè)置如下:
服務(wù)器名:.\sqlexpress
登錄到服務(wù)器:使用Windows身份驗證
新數(shù)據(jù)庫名稱:填寫您要創(chuàng)建的數(shù)據(jù)庫名稱
點擊“確定”。
3、備份數(shù)據(jù)庫
如連接到數(shù)據(jù)庫master后,創(chuàng)建一個臨時儲存過程,執(zhí)行備份數(shù)據(jù)庫語句。
1 BACKUP DATABASE DatabaseName TO DISK = 'G:\backup\DatabaseName.bak'
2 WITH FORMAT;
4、還原數(shù)據(jù)庫
如連接到數(shù)據(jù)庫master后,創(chuàng)建一個臨時儲存過程,執(zhí)行還原數(shù)據(jù)庫語句。
1 RESTORE DATABASE DatabaseName FROM DISK='G:\backup\DatabaseName.bak'
2 WITH REPLACE
其他操作都可在VS2008的服務(wù)器資源管理器中完成。